python脚本在终端通过“ import psutil”失败

时间:2019-01-03 21:26:03

标签: python-3.x

我编写了一个简单的脚本来检查笔记本电脑的电池时间(xubuntu上的内置电池似乎有些不准确),代码在python终端中运行正常,但是当我在不启动python终端的情况下运行它时,与“导入psutil”相关的错误。 脚本是

我对python缺乏经验,因此无法在网上找到任何有用的信息。

#!/usr/bin/env python3.6.7
import psutil
import time
a=psutil.sensors_battery()
b=str(a)
c=b[b.rfind(start)+len(start):b.rfind(end)]
d=int(c)/3600
print(d)
time.sleep(130)
exit()

我希望将值c除以3600才能在终端上打印出来,显示一会儿然后退出。相反,我得到了

Desktop$ python battery.py
Traceback (most recent call last):
  File "battery.py", line 2, in <module>
    import psutil
ImportError: No module named psutil

当我右键单击脚本并选择python3.6时,我还尝试运行菜单选项,其中终端会立即闪烁并关闭(以快速读取其中的任何打印内容)。 我也改变了

#!/usr/bin/env python3
#!/usr/bin/env python3.6
#!/usr/bin/env python3.6.7

每个具有相同的结果 谢谢你的任何建议 大卫

0 个答案:

没有答案